Transaction 7586965d550acf46608bfaa063df96469e595c8fe06ce374f9dffd328e9aa51d
1 Input
1 Output
-
7586965d550acf46608bfaa063df96469e595c8fe06ce374f9dffd328e9aa51d:0
- value
- 1602391530167
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 2ca7dd3eae18c5363b062f0fcd48ee8fc39cb4797242a8bb74dce22a2a134f48
- address
- ltc1g9jna604wrrznvwcx9u8u6j8w3lpeedrewfp23wm5mn3z52snfayqred4gu